¿Qué son InfiniBand y RoCE? Una guía práctica para centros de datos modernos

2025-12-26

En la informática de alto rendimiento, los clústeres de IA y los centros de datos modernos,InfiniBand y RoCEA menudo se mencionan juntos. Mucha gente sabe que son "rápidos" y de "baja latencia", pero pocos los comprenden realmente.Qué son realmente InfiniBand y RoCE, yPor qué sus diferencias importan en implementaciones reales.

Este artículo ofrece una mirada práctica y centrada en la ingeniería.InfiniBand y RoCE, comenzando desde lo básico y avanzando hacia opciones de diseño del mundo real.


¿Qué es InfiniBand?

InfiniBandes una tecnología de red diseñada específicamente para computación de alto rendimiento. A diferencia de Ethernet,InfiniBandNo es una evolución de una red de propósito general: fue creada desde cero para mover cantidades masivas de datos con una latencia extremadamente baja y una pérdida de paquetes cercana a cero.

En esencia,InfiniBandUtiliza un mecanismo de transporte sin pérdidas con control de flujo basado en hardware. Esto significa que la gestión de la congestión se realiza directamente a nivel de la estructura de la red, sin necesidad de reintentos de software. Como resultado, la latencia se mantiene estable incluso ante picos de tráfico.

Debido a estas características,InfiniBandSe utiliza ampliamente en:

  • Clústeres de entrenamiento de IA

  • Comunicación de GPU a GPU

  • Entornos de supercomputación HPC

Desde el punto de vista de la conectividad,InfiniBandImpone requisitos estrictos a los módulos ópticos, DAC y soluciones AOC. La integridad de la señal y la consistencia de la latencia son fundamentales, áreas donde proveedores comoESÓPTICOcentran sus esfuerzos en el diseño y validación óptica.


¿Qué es RoCE?

RoCE (RDMA sobre Ethernet convergente)adopta un enfoque muy diferente. En lugar de construir una nueva estructura de red,RoCEPermite que la tecnología RDMA funcione a través de Ethernet estándar.

En términos simples,RoCEpermite que Ethernet se comporte más como InfiniBand—pero sólo cuando la red está configurada cuidadosamente.

Para lograr una baja latencia,RoCEse basa en:

  • Control de flujo prioritario (PFC)

  • Notificación explícita de congestión (ECN)

  • Conmutadores e interconexiones ópticas de alta calidad

La ventaja deRoCEes flexibilidad. Los centros de datos que ya cuentan con Ethernet pueden implementar RDMA sin reemplazar toda la infraestructura. Esto facilitaRoCEAtractivo para entornos de nube e implementaciones a escala empresarial.


Diferencias clave entre InfiniBand y RoCE

A pesar deInfiniBand y RoCEAunque ambos tienen objetivos de rendimiento similares, sus diferencias son fundamentales.

InfiniBandEs determinista por diseño. El rendimiento es predecible porque todo el ecosistema (NIC, conmutadores y protocolos de transporte) está estrechamente integrado.

RoCEPor otro lado, depende en gran medida de la calidad de la configuración. Cuando se ajusta correctamente,RoCEPuede alcanzar un rendimiento similar al de InfiniBand. Si se configura incorrectamente, pueden aparecer rápidamente pérdidas de paquetes y picos de latencia.

Desde una perspectiva del sistema:

  • InfiniBandprioriza la consistencia del rendimiento

  • RoCEPrioriza la compatibilidad del ecosistema y la rentabilidad

Esta es la razón por la que muchos supercúmulos de IA aún favorecenInfiniBand, mientras que los centros de datos en la nube implementan cada vez másRoCEa escala.


Por qué la conectividad óptica es importante para ambos

Si la red utilizaInfiniBand o RoCELa conectividad óptica juega un papel decisivo. A medida que las velocidades pasan de 200G a 400G y ahora a 800G, el margen de inestabilidad de la señal se reduce.

InfiniBand y RoCEAmbos exigen:

  • Potencia óptica estable

  • Baja fluctuación y diafonía

  • Rendimiento térmico confiable

ESÓPTICOse desarrollamódulos ópticos,DAC, yAOCsoluciones optimizadas paraInfiniBand y RoCEentornos, garantizando la interoperabilidad, la integridad de la señal y la confiabilidad a largo plazo en implementaciones de alta densidad.


Conclusión

ComprensiónQué son InfiniBand y RoCE, yEn qué se diferencian InfiniBand y RoCEEs esencial al diseñar redes de centros de datos modernos. No existe una solución universalmente mejor que la otra; simplemente resuelven el mismo problema de forma diferente.

A medida que las velocidades de la red continúan aumentando, es importante elegir la arquitectura adecuada y el socio óptico adecuado, comoESÓPTICO—se convierte en un factor clave en el rendimiento y la escalabilidad a largo plazo.


Preguntas frecuentes

1. ¿Cuál es el objetivo principal de InfiniBand?
InfiniBandEstá diseñado para una latencia ultrabaja y una transferencia de datos sin pérdidas en entornos HPC y AI.

2. ¿RoCE es solo Ethernet?
RoCEFunciona con Ethernet pero añade capacidades RDMA a través de un control de congestión avanzado.

3. ¿Qué es más fácil de implementar, InfiniBand o RoCE?
RoCEEs más fácil de integrar en redes Ethernet existentes.

4. ¿InfiniBand y RoCE requieren módulos ópticos diferentes?
Algunos módulos se superponen, pero la compatibilidad y la validación del firmware son fundamentales.

5. ¿ESOPTIC admite redes InfiniBand y RoCE?
Sí,ESÓPTICOProporciona soluciones ópticas optimizadas paraInfiniBand y RoCEDespliegues.


¿Obtener el último precio? Le responderemos lo antes posible (dentro de las 12 horas)